Abstract

This study addresses the topic of the phonetic term in the Lisan al-Arab dictionary by Ibn Manzur, considering it as a cognitive field that reflects the intersection of language with phonetic and linguistic sciences in the Arab heritage. The research is based on the hypothesis that Ibn Manzur did not establish a fully integrated terminological system in phonetics, but rather acted as a conscious transmitter of the heritage of al-Khalil, Sibawayh, and other masters of Arabic, employing these terms within his lexical material and including a small number of entries that may represent qualitative additions. The study aims to enumerate the phonetic terms found in the dictionary, analyze their concepts and contexts, and observe how they are employed in explanations, examples, and references, in addition to comparing them with what was reported by earlier Arabic linguists. It relies on a descriptive-analytical approach, supplemented In approaching these terms by tracing them within the entries of the dictionary and analyzing their meanings and sources. The importance of the study lies in highlighting the phonetic dimension in a vast heritage dictionary, revealing Ibn Manzur’s awareness of the specificity of scientific terminology, and its relation to other linguistic sciences such as Qur’anic readings, tajwid, and grammar. The study also seeks to answer fundamental questions, such as: Did Ibn Manzur treat phonetic terms as precise scientific concepts or as general linguistic expressions? How accurate was he in transmitting and using them? Did he contribute new insights to the phonetic field? Accordingly, this research contributes to enriching terminological and linguistic studies by linking the heritage dictionary to Arab phonetic knowledge and clarifying its impact on preserving and transmitting terminology to subsequent generations.
